I moved my Salamander Installation to my new notebook.

Exported the configuration on the old PC and imported it on my new one - all worked fine except that I lost all "Hoth Pathes"

After Importing the configuration file, the "hot path" panel remains still empty.

Do you still have the configuration file? If so, view it in Salamander (or open it with Notepad) and search for 'Hot Paths', the sixth result should be a section named like [H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Altap\Altap Salamander 2.51\Hot Paths]. In sections below this one should be your Hot Paths listed. Are they?

Yes, all the Information are in the .reg file. I opened the .reg file with the new salamander installation. When I exit Salamander the empty (new) configuration will be written back to the registry, deleting the just imported information from the .reg file ?

Importing the .reg. information via Windows Explorer works fine.

acwacker wrote:Yes, all the Information are in the .reg file. I opened the .reg file with the new salamander installation. When I exit Salamander the empty (new) configuration will be written back to the registry, deleting the just imported information from the .reg file ?
Yeah. Either don't use Salamander for importing its own configuration or you have to go to Options > Configuration... > General and disable Save configuration on exit. That ensures that the configuration won't be overwritten. On next start of Salamander, the imported configuration will go in effect.

You have to shut down salamander and THEN import the regfile.
If you import the reg file while salamander is running it is normal that the data is overwritten with the configuration actually used in memory. Salamander does not check if the configuration was changed from other place after its been read or before it is stored.
